New UCOPress title: “Asociacionismo de los PUM en MAYOR_IA”

The State Confederation of Associations of University Programs for Older Adults (Confederación Estatal de Asociaciones de los Programas Universitarios de Mayores - CAUMAS) and UCOPress Editorial Universidad de Córdoba, have released Asociacionismo de los PUM en MAYOR_IA, a volume that brings together the most relevant contributions from the 23rd International Congress on Associations in Senior University Training Programs, held at the Rectorate of the University of Córdoba in September 2025. UCOPress has published “El Canal del Gran Priorato de San Juan, obra de Juan de Villanueva”

UCOPress, in collaboration with Alcázar de San Juan Town Council, has published the book El Canal del Gran Priorato de San Juan, obra de Juan de Villanueva. The book offers a historical account that introduces the reader to the construction process of the most significant Enlightenment-era hydraulic infrastructure built in La Mancha, promoted by the Infante of Spain, Don Gabriel de Borbón, and developed from the design and under the direction of one of the most prominent architects in Spanish history, Juan de Villanueva. UCOCultura/UCOPress News «Los pasos del pecado»

UCOCultura and UCOPress have just published the catalog Los pasos del pecado by artist and judge Mercedes Daza. The work documents the exhibition presented at the UCOCultura Center at the University of Córdoba, where the artist presents a series of paintings centered on the concept of “sin” from a contemporary perspective, stripped of its traditional moral connotations. UCOPress has published “Explorando a 2 ruedas la Perla de Occidente”

UCOPress, the University of Córdoba Press, together with the Vice-Rectorate for Students and Culture, the Vice-Rectorate for Health and Well-being of the University Community, and the Environmental Protection Service (SEPA), has published "Exploring the Pearl of the West on Two Wheels: A Bike Journey Through the Corners of Córdoba," a book that invites readers to discover Córdoba from a different perspective: that offered by bicycle. The book proposes a more leisurely and mindful way to explore the city, where each route becomes an opportunity to observe, learn, and enjoy the surroundings.
